.testimonials-header[data-astro-cid-fx2kvete]{background:linear-gradient(135deg,#059669,#047857);color:#fff;padding:4rem 2rem;text-align:center}.testimonials-header[data-astro-cid-fx2kvete] h1[data-astro-cid-fx2kvete]{font-size:3rem;margin-bottom:1rem}.testimonials-header[data-astro-cid-fx2kvete] p[data-astro-cid-fx2kvete]{font-size:1.25rem;opacity:.95}.container[data-astro-cid-fx2kvete]{max-width:1200px;margin:0 auto;padding:0 2rem}.testimonials-container[data-astro-cid-fx2kvete]{padding:4rem 0}.testimonials-grid[data-astro-cid-fx2kvete]{display:grid;grid-template-columns:repeat(auto-fit,minmax(350px,1fr));gap:2rem}.testimonial-card[data-astro-cid-fx2kvete]{background:#fff;border:1px solid #e5e7eb;border-radius:12px;padding:2rem;box-shadow:0 4px 6px #0000000d;transition:transform .2s,box-shadow .2s}.testimonial-card[data-astro-cid-fx2kvete]:hover{transform:translateY(-4px);box-shadow:0 12px 24px #0000001a}.stars[data-astro-cid-fx2kvete]{margin-bottom:1rem;font-size:1.2rem}.star[data-astro-cid-fx2kvete]{margin-right:.25rem}.testimonial-text[data-astro-cid-fx2kvete]{color:#374151;font-size:1rem;line-height:1.6;margin-bottom:1.5rem;font-style:italic}.testimonial-author[data-astro-cid-fx2kvete]{display:flex;flex-direction:column;gap:.25rem}.testimonial-author[data-astro-cid-fx2kvete] strong[data-astro-cid-fx2kvete]{color:#111827;font-size:.95rem}.testimonial-author[data-astro-cid-fx2kvete] span[data-astro-cid-fx2kvete]{color:#6b7280;font-size:.875rem}.form-section[data-astro-cid-fx2kvete]{background:#f9fafb;padding:4rem 0}.form-content[data-astro-cid-fx2kvete]{max-width:600px;margin:0 auto}.form-content[data-astro-cid-fx2kvete] h2[data-astro-cid-fx2kvete]{text-align:center;font-size:2rem;color:#111827;margin-bottom:.5rem}.form-content[data-astro-cid-fx2kvete]>p[data-astro-cid-fx2kvete]{text-align:center;color:#6b7280;margin-bottom:2rem}.testimonial-form[data-astro-cid-fx2kvete]{background:#fff;padding:2rem;border-radius:12px;box-shadow:0 4px 6px #0000000d}.form-group[data-astro-cid-fx2kvete]{margin-bottom:1.5rem}.form-group[data-astro-cid-fx2kvete].full{grid-column:1 / -1}.form-group[data-astro-cid-fx2kvete] label[data-astro-cid-fx2kvete]{display:block;font-weight:600;color:#111827;margin-bottom:.5rem}.form-group[data-astro-cid-fx2kvete] input[data-astro-cid-fx2kvete],.form-group[data-astro-cid-fx2kvete] textarea[data-astro-cid-fx2kvete],.form-group[data-astro-cid-fx2kvete] select[data-astro-cid-fx2kvete]{width:100%;padding:.75rem;border:1px solid #d1d5db;border-radius:8px;font-family:inherit;font-size:1rem;color:#111827}.form-group[data-astro-cid-fx2kvete] textarea[data-astro-cid-fx2kvete]{resize:vertical;line-height:1.5}.form-group[data-astro-cid-fx2kvete] input[data-astro-cid-fx2kvete]:focus,.form-group[data-astro-cid-fx2kvete] textarea[data-astro-cid-fx2kvete]:focus,.form-group[data-astro-cid-fx2kvete] select[data-astro-cid-fx2kvete]:focus{outline:none;border-color:#059669;box-shadow:0 0 0 3px #0596691a}.btn-submit[data-astro-cid-fx2kvete]{width:100%;padding:.875rem;background:#059669;color:#fff;border:none;border-radius:8px;font-weight:600;font-size:1rem;cursor:pointer;transition:background .2s}.btn-submit[data-astro-cid-fx2kvete]:hover{background:#047857}.form-message[data-astro-cid-fx2kvete]{margin-top:1rem;padding:1rem;border-radius:8px;text-align:center;font-weight:600}.form-message[data-astro-cid-fx2kvete].success{background:#d1fae5;color:#065f46}.form-message[data-astro-cid-fx2kvete].loading{background:#dbeafe;color:#1e40af}.stats-section[data-astro-cid-fx2kvete]{padding:4rem 0}.stats-section[data-astro-cid-fx2kvete] h2[data-astro-cid-fx2kvete]{text-align:center;font-size:2.5rem;color:#111827;margin-bottom:3rem}.stats-grid[data-astro-cid-fx2kvete]{display:grid;gr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:2rem}.stat-card[data-astro-cid-fx2kvete]{background:#fff;border:2px solid #e5e7eb;border-radius:12px;padding:2rem;text-align:center;transition:border-color .2s}.stat-card[data-astro-cid-fx2kvete]:hover{border-color:#059669}.stat-number[data-astro-cid-fx2kvete]{font-size:2.5rem;font-weight:700;color:#059669;margin-bottom:.5rem}.stat-label[data-astro-cid-fx2kvete]{color:#6b7280;font-size:1rem}@media(max-width:768px){.testimonials-header[data-astro-cid-fx2kvete] h1[data-astro-cid-fx2kvete]{font-size:2rem}.testimonials-grid[data-astro-cid-fx2kvete]{grid-template-columns:1fr}.form-content[data-astro-cid-fx2kvete] h2[data-astro-cid-fx2kvete]{font-size:1.5rem}.stats-section[data-astro-cid-fx2kvete] h2[data-astro-cid-fx2kvete]{font-size:2rem}}
